Determining if This Hotfix/Patch Is Needed
This section describes the issue addressed by this patch. This hotfix/patch should only be applied if you are experiencing the following situation: This patch should be applied to any NetVault: Backup version 9.0 through 9.2 to add support for StorageTek T10000D Tape Drives.
Resolved Issues: The following is a list of issues resolved in this hotfix/patch.
StorageTek T10000D Tape Drive - Bug 23852,
CERT - Add support for StorageTek T10000D Tape Drives
Files Updated: The following is a list of files updated in this hotfix/patch.
pch_stk10kd-1-0-1-0.npk, Version 1.0, 16,384 bytes (windows format)
Compatibility of This Hotfix/Patch: The following is a list of product versions and platforms compatible with this hotfix/patch.
NetVault Backup: V9.0 , V9.1, V9.2 "All Supported Platforms"
"Installing the Support Pack (pch_stk10kd-1-0-1-0.npk)"
1. From the machine acting as the NetVault Server, launch the GUI and access the Client Management window by clicking either of the Client Management buttons in the command toolbar (or select the Client Management command from the Administration pull-down menu).
2. Right-click on the NetVault machine configured as the Backup Server in the Clients frame and select Install Software from the pop-up menu.
3. Navigate to the location of the Template file software (i.e., the "pch_stk10kd-1-0-1-0.npk" file). Select the file and click on Open to begin the installation process.
4. Once installation has completed, a successful installation message will appear in the Install Software dialog box.
5. With this, the template software has been successfully installed and the device can now be successfully added to the NetVault Server for use.
"Determining if This Hotfix/Patch Is Installed"
1. From the machine acting as the NetVault Server, launch the GUI and access the Client Management window by clicking either of the Client Management buttons in the command toolbar (or select the Client Management command from the Administration pull-down menu).
2. Right-click on the NetVault machine configured as the Backup Server in the Clients frame and select Properties from the pop-up menu.
3. Click on the Installed Software Tab.
4. Look for the StorageTek T10000D Tape Drive Support Pack description to verify installation.
"Removing This Hotfix/Patch"
1. From the machine acting as the NetVault Server, launch the GUI and access the Client Management window by clicking either of the Client Management buttons in the command toolbar (or select the Client Management command from the Administration pull-down menu).
2. Right-click on the NetVault machine configured as the Backup Server in the Clients frame and select Remove Software from the pop-up menu.
3. Click on the StorageTek T10000D Tape Drive Support Pack.
4. Select Remove to complete the removal process.
